In, symbol for the element indium. in(o) Etymology: word element, Gr. [word element, Gr.]fiber. indium (In) [in´de-um] a chemical element, atomic number 49, atomic weight 114.82. (See Appendix 6.) indium 111 an artificial isotope of indium, having a half-life of 2.81 days and emitting gamma rays; it is used as a radioactive tracer in nuclear medicine.
